Delamere Mini Milk And Oat Bottles Designed For Hospitality Sector

Delamere, the English dairy company, has launched 97ml bottles of semi-skimmed milk and oat drink, designed for the hospitality industry.

The bottles are the perfect size for hotel rooms and in-room hospitality, and both are heat treated, to ensure a shelf life of up to six months, when unopened.

Full Flavour

Once opened, they can be treated as fresh milk.

Both deliver a full flavour and can be used in hot drinks or poured over cereal.

Fully Recyclable

One 97ml bottle provides the equivalent of over eight plastic milk jiggers, traditionally used in hotel rooms, saving on plastic waste, as well as saving the time/waste associated with delivering fresh milk to rooms.

With a reclosable lid and premium appearance, both the glass bottle and aluminium lid are fully recyclable.

Animal Welfare

Delamere was founded in 1985 by Liz and Roger Sutton, with the purchase of three goats in Cheshire’s Delamere Forest.

The company operates a strict, independently monitored farm assurance and welfare code, to guarantee the best milk from healthy, happy animals.
